Programme Information

This comedy is entirely set in the dog-eat world of international banking.

The story centres on two British bankers, Nicholas Quinn (Jack Shepherd) and Bruce Morton (Richard Wilson), who are facing up to the challenge of international global capitalism at Kenrick Maple by fighting among themselves.

Nicholas regards Bruce as a challenge to be dealt with by employing his considerable interpersonal skills. Bruce regards Nicholas as a challenge to his sanity. Then there are the day to day difficulties in running a major financial institution; the fund manager who makes all his investment decisions by using astrology; the headhunter who is supposed to be finding them a new manager but who is actually far more interested in poaching their own staff; the computer security expert who is intent on prying into their personal lives; and the tycoon, who owes the bank millions but keeps Nicholas and Bruce distracted by buying them little gifts.
